Figure 2


Figure 2. Distribution patterns of p-JNK, p-c-Jun, and HSPs one day after injury. (a-c) Signals of p-JNK (black arrowheads) were frequently observed in nuclei of pulp cells, but not in odontoblasts. (d-f) Signals of p-c-Jun (white arrowheads) were also observed in many pulp cells and some odontoblasts. (g-i). HSP70 translocated into the nucleus from the cytoplasm (black arrows) only in pulp cells, not in odontoblasts. (j-l) The distribution pattern of HSP27 did not change (white arrows). OBR, odontoblast region; PC, pulp cells; ob, odontoblasts. Scale bars = 10 µm (low magnification) and 5 µm (high magnification).
